Trechus fulvus is a species of ground beetle in the Trechinae subfamily. [1]

Contents

Description

Beetle in length from 5–6 millimetres (0.20–0.24 in). The upper body is yellowish-black. it is common from southwest Norway to the British Isles, including in the area of Carnlough, County Antrim in Ireland.

Ecology

Trechus fulvus lives under stones in rocky seaside environment.
